Relevant BUGIDs:
Purpose of commit: new feature
Commit summary:
---------------
2006-06-04 Thorsten Kukuk <kukuk@thkukuk.de>
* modules/pam_permit/Makefile.am: Include Make.xml.rules.
* modules/pam_permit/pam_permit.8.xml: New.
* modules/pam_permit/pam_permit.8: New, generated from xml file.
* modules/pam_permit/README.xml: New.
* modules/pam_permit/README: Regenerated from xml file.

diff --git a/modules/pam_permit/pam_permit.8.xml b/modules/pam_permit/pam_permit.8.xml new file mode 100644 index 00000000..3992f43f --- /dev/null +++ b/modules/pam_permit/pam_permit.8.xml @@ -0,0 +1,105 @@ +<?xml version="1.0" encoding='UTF-8'?> +<!DOCTYPE refentry PUBLIC "-//OASIS//DTD DocBook XML V4.3//EN" + "http://www.oasis-open.org/docbook/xml/4.3/docbookx.dtd"> + +<refentry id="pam_permit"> + + <refmeta> + <refentrytitle>pam_permit</refentrytitle> + <manvolnum>8</manvolnum> + <refmiscinfo class="sectdesc">Linux-PAM Manual</refmiscinfo> + </refmeta> + + <refnamediv id="pam_permit-name"> + <refname>pam_permit</refname> + <refpurpose>The promiscuous module</refpurpose> + </refnamediv> + + <refsynopsisdiv> + <cmdsynopsis id="pam_permit-cmdsynopsis"> + <command>pam_permit.so</command> + </cmdsynopsis> + </refsynopsisdiv> + + <refsect1 id="pam_permit-description"> + + <title>DESCRIPTION</title> + + <para> + pam_permit is a PAM module that always permit access. It does + nothing else. + </para> + <para> + In the case of authentication, the user's name will be set to + <emphasis>nobody</emphasis> if the application didn't set one. + Many applications and PAM modules become confused if this name + is unknown. + </para> + <para> + This module is very dangerous. It should be used with extreme + caution. + </para> + </refsect1> + + <refsect1 id="pam_permit-options"> + + <title>OPTIONS</title> + <para> This module does not recognice any options.</para> + </refsect1> + + <refsect1 id="pam_permit-services"> + <title>MODULE SERVICES PROVIDED</title> + <para> + The services <option>auth</option>, <option>account</option>, + <option>password</option> and <option>session</option> are supported. + </para> + </refsect1> + + <refsect1 id='pam_permit-return_values'> + <title>RETURN VALUES</title> + <variablelist> + <varlistentry> + <term>PAM_SUCCESS</term> + <listitem> + <para> + This module always returns this value. + </para> + </listitem> + </varlistentry> + </variablelist> + </refsect1> + + <refsect1 id='pam_permit-examples'> + <title>EXAMPLES</title> + <para> + Add this line to your other login entries to disable account + management, but continue to permit users to log in. + <programlisting> +account required pam_permit.so + </programlisting> + </para> + </refsect1> + + <refsect1 id='pam_permit-see_also'> + <title>SEE ALSO</title> + <para> + <citerefentry> + <refentrytitle>pam.conf</refentrytitle><manvolnum>5</manvolnum> + </citerefentry>, + <citerefentry> + <refentrytitle>pam.d</refentrytitle><manvolnum>8</manvolnum> + </citerefentry>, + <citerefentry> + <refentrytitle>pam</refentrytitle><manvolnum>8</manvolnum> + </citerefentry> + </para> + </refsect1> + + <refsect1 id='pam_permit-author'> + <title>AUTHOR</title> + <para> + pam_permit was written by Andrew G. Morgan, <morgan@kernel.org>. + </para> + </refsect1> + +</refentry> |
